Transaction 3c339ea5b9b89412ddac2e50c9321e8d70120c7b29aa73de38843bce42540775
1 Input
1 Output
-
3c339ea5b9b89412ddac2e50c9321e8d70120c7b29aa73de38843bce42540775:0
- value
- 255236
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86dacafca569b4c28ae1ceb8173b32fe6ecc53b3 OP_EQUAL
- address
- 3Dz4aFJgX2Y2G27YCfnBMM6AEq8S7wAmoX